Why Farm Equipment Repair is Critical for Modern Agriculture
Efficient farming relies heavily on the performance of machinery such as tractors, plows, harvesters, and irrigation systems. Farm equipment repair ensures these tools function optimally, preventing costly downtime and crop losses. Regular maintenance not only prolongs the lifespan of machinery but also improves fuel efficiency and reduces unexpected breakdowns, which can sabotage planting or harvesting schedules.
Among the most common issues addressed through professional repair services are:
- Engine Troubles: Overheating, power loss, or starting problems
- Hydraulic System Failures: Leaks, pressure drops, and control issues
- Electrical Malfunctions: Faulty wiring, sensor errors, or dead batteries
- Wear and Tear on Mechanical Parts: Bent blades, worn belts, and damaged gears
- Corrosion and Rust Damage: Especially on metallic parts exposed to the elements

Advancements in Farming Equipment: Embracing Innovation for Better Yields
The modern agricultural landscape swiftly evolves with breakthroughs in farming equipment technology. From GPS-guided tractors to automated harvesters and precision seed planters, the integration of cutting-edge machinery revolutionizes farming efficiency and accuracy. Investing in advanced equipment minimizes resource waste, enhances crop Uniformity, and enables farmers to adapt quickly to changing environmental conditions.
Key innovations include:
- Precision Agriculture Devices: Utilizing GPS and IoT for targeted application of water, fertilizers, and pesticides
- Autonomous Machinery: Self-driving tractors and robotic harvesters that operate with minimal human intervention
- Data Analytics and Farm Management Software: Enabling real-time decision-making based on crop health, weather patterns, and soil data
- Environmentally Friendly Equipment: Electric or hybrid machinery designed to reduce carbon footprints
Adopting these innovative tools not only improves efficiency but also positions farms as sustainable and future-ready enterprises.
The Significance of Insect & Pest Management in Agriculture
While advanced machinery boosts productivity, controlling pests and insects remains a cornerstone of successful farming. Insect & pest management involves strategic approaches to protect crops from damaging insects and pests that threaten yields and crop quality. Effective pest control is essential for preventing economic losses, safeguarding crop health, and maintaining ecological balance.
Understanding Pest Dynamics and Their Impact on Crops
Pests such as aphids, beetles, caterpillars, and rodents can rapidly multiply, causing significant damage if left unchecked. Insects not only feed directly on plants but can also transmit viruses and diseases, further complicating crop health. The impact includes reduced yields, lower quality produce, and increased expenses associated with crop replanting and pest control measures.
Integrated Pest Management (IPM): A Sustainable Approach
The most effective insect & pest management strategies today are rooted in the principles of Integrated Pest Management (IPM). This holistic approach combines biological, cultural, physical, and chemical methods to suppress pest populations to acceptable levels while minimizing environmental and health risks.
Core components of IPM include:
- Monitoring and Identification: Regular scouting and accurate pest identification to determine actual threats
- Biological Controls: Use of natural predators, parasites, and microbial agents to keep pest populations under control
- Cultural Practices: Crop rotation, planting time adjustments, and sanitation to disrupt pest life cycles
- Mechanical and Physical Controls: Traps, barriers, and manual removal tools
- Chemical Control: Judicious use of targeted pesticides, applied only when necessary to keep pest populations below economic thresholds
Implementing Advanced Pest Management Technologies
Modern insect & pest management leverages innovative solutions, including pheromone traps, drone surveillance, and precision application systems. These technologies enable farmers to target pest issues with higher accuracy, reducing chemical usage and environmental impact.
For effective pest management, understanding pest behavior, life cycles, and environmental factors is vital. Customized pest control programs can then be designed to fit specific crop types, growth stages, and local pest pressures.
